The Community Youth Center of San Francisco (CYC) provides the youth of our city a sense of belonging and vital tools and experiences to succeed in life. Our services include academic support and college counseling job placement and employment training substance use and violence prevention education crisis intervention and mediation leadership development technology and computer training. Our mission is to encourage a diverse population of high need young people to explore their full potential through academic career family and community life.
Title: Assistant Site Coordinator (DFES: Dianne Feinstein) Salary: $29$32 per hour plus excellent benefits Reports to: Site Coordinator Status: FullTime; NonExempt (40 hours/week)
POSITION DESCRIPTION
Under the supervision of the Site Coordinator the Assistant Site Coordinator will work closely with the Site Coordinator to help create and maintain a positive and supportive environment for elementary schoolaged children and staff. The Assistant Site Coordinator will play a key role in the After School Program/Summer Program providing essential support in program implementation staff supervision and student engagement. They will also serve as a critical resource for both the Site Coordinator and program leaders acting as a floater to ensure smooth program operations. The primary focus of this role is to support the academic social and emotional development of youth while also guiding them in literacy recreational and enrichment activities.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Assist the Site Coordinator in the daily operations of the program to ensure compliance with program standards and goals.
Lead and organize after school events and activities for students and their families.
Provide supervision coaching and support to Program Leaders interns and volunteers ensuring they deliver highquality academic and enrichment activities.
Support with student recruitment enrollment scheduling and registration procedures to meet program attendance goals.
Work closely with the Site Coordinator to create curriculum activities for interns and volunteers.
Support the Site Coordinator in overseeing safety protocols space organization and cleanliness policies ensuring a secure environment for all participants.
Provide supervision during indoor and outdoor activities to maintain a safe and structured environment.
Participate in school administrative meetings and agencywide meetings to stay informed and contribute to program alignment with broader objectives.
Maintain high levels of communication with all stakeholders including youth parents school staff and contractors.
Assist the Site Coordinator with administrative duties such as EMS and CMS reporting paperwork documentation timesheets and other required documentation.
Support data collection conduct observations and use assessments and feedback for ongoing program improvement.
Ensure all participant records are complete organized and on file to meet funder compliance.
Lead and assist staff with conflict mediation using restorative practices for classroom management
Communicate with school staff and parents regarding student behaviours and any necessary interventions.
Make purchases and manage necessary supplies and materials for program activities.
Support organization events and other duties as assigned by the Site Coordinator or management.
QUALIFICATIONS
Bachelors degree in relevant fields preferred plus 2 years of relevant work experience or associate degree with 2 years of proven experience in youth development/after school programming.
One year of staff supervision experience is preferred.
Good interpersonal and communication skills (both oral and written).
Ability to interact with diverse groups of constituents.
Good organizational skills such as: records keeping event planning spacescheduling and coordination computer/internet use and administrative skills.
Ability to prepare comprehensive reports and do data analysis.
Capacity to multitask work independently and meet strict programmatic deadlines.
Ability to work some evenings and weekends.
Ability to lift or move at least 25lbs.
